Oracle stock continued to slide on December 15, 2025. Investor anxiety centers on the massive financial commitments required for the company's aggressive AI and cloud infrastructure expansion.
Oracle revealed data center lease commitments approaching $250 billion. This figure marks a nearly 150% increase in just three months. The expansion primarily supports major contracts, including those with OpenAI.
This spending raises concerns about soaring capital expenditures. Oracle projects CapEx to reach $50 billion for the fiscal year, resulting in significant negative free cash flow.
Market nervousness intensified following reports of a key data center delay. A project for major client OpenAI is now delayed until 2028, citing labor and material shortages. This news amplifies fears regarding Oracle’s ability to execute on its $523 billion in remaining performance obligations.
